For instance, below are some truths one needs to know about losing their virginity:
1. You might think sex is overrated
You might not be able to enjoy sex to the maximum when you lose your virginity. This leaves you wondering why everyone hypes it yet you didn’t even enjoy it.
2. The boner may not cooperate
Boners don’t always cooperate and it can be frustrating for your first experience. What you should know is that it’s okay if you have erection problems at first.
3. Bleeding is not a must
So you have heard that you are going to soak the sheets with blood on that very day. Well, the truth is that you might or might not bleed. It’s okay both ways. You might just bleed a little but there are also rare cases where some girls bleed more.
4. Guys can come really quick
This is the first time you are doing it and you might be too anxious or overly excited. If you finish the game pretty fast, it’s okay. You can please your partner in other ways.
5. The pain won’t kill you
Maybe you imagine it’s the kind of pain that women experience in the labor room. Well, it’s nothing close to it. Some women actually just feel some sort of discomfort and others feel some pain that is bearable.
6. You can change your mind
Just because you have set your mind and made plans to do it on a specific day doesn’t mean you can’t change your mind. Your readiness matters and you shouldn’t feel pressured to do it.
7. Things can get weird
After losing your virginity, things can get really weird. First, you might feel some sort of regret and your partner can behave in an awkward way. Some men draw further while some draw closer after that. Just be ready to handle what follows.
8. The orgasm shouldn’t be your main goal
In movies, you see a girl having sex for the first time and things get steamier until they orgasm. Well, this hardly happens on the first day. You will be feeling some pain or discomfort and it’s unlikely that you will get to the point of orgasming.
9. Lube and foreplay can make things easier
One of the reasons most women experience so much pain is because they are not well relaxed and aroused. Foreplay and some lube can make the experience less painful.
10. You need to plan
With all the amazing sex stories you hear from your friends, you may forget to plan yourself. Losing your virginity is just one thing but falling pregnant and getting infected with STDs is not laughable. Safe sex! Safe sex!
